Colours is the fifth studio album by English boy band Blue, released on 6 March 2015. It marks the band's first release with Sony Music. The album features six original songs and four cover songs. The album's lead single "King of the World" premiered on 20 January 2015. Colours debuted at number 13 on the UK Albums Chart.

Redirected from Mirror's Image). Primary Colours is the second studio album by English rock band the Horrors. It was released in the US on 21 April 2009, and in the UK on 4 May 2009 by XL Recordings. The album was produced by Geoff Barrow of Portishead, Craig Silvey and music video director Chris Cunningham. Recording took place in Bath during the summer of 2008. The band signed to XL Recordings after they left Loog Records in 2007.

"The Colours" were a West-Coast Psychedelic Pop act that came together in 1967 at the request of songwriters, "Jack Dalton" and "Gary Montgomery", two hard-working, former Motown Records songwriters who also penned songs for "The Turtles", "Nino & April" and "The Moon".
